Vivian E. Wilfong, 87, of Goshen, died Thursday afternoon, November 20, 2014, at Courtyard Healthcare. She was born July 8, 1927 in Goshen to Horace and Doris (Kehr) Miller. On September 28, 1945 she married Charles D. Wilfong in Elkhart. He died December 22, 2009. Survivors include three sons, Harold (Barbara) Wilfong, Philip (Roberta) Wilfong and Kim (Sue) Wilfong, all of Goshen; 12 grandchildren; 12 great-grandchildren and a great-great-grandson. She was preceded in death by her parents, her husband, and three sisters, Norma Jean Weldy, Beatrice Madlem and Virginia Chokey. A lifetime area resident, Mrs. Wilfong, graduated from Goshen High School in 1945. Mrs. Wilfong was a member of First Brethren Church, New Paris. She was the secretary/treasurer of Hodgson Ace Hardware for 35 years. She was well known for giving shelter to abused animals.
